Job Jumpstart Fund: Removing Barriers and Opening Doors to Employment



Small obstacles can have outsized consequences when someone is working to secure or sustain employment. A missed certification fee, lack of work clothing, or a transportation issue can mean the difference between stability and setback. The Job Jumpstart Fund, exists to address these moments, providing timely, flexible support that helps residents move forward in their employment journeys.

Between June and December 2025, Job Jumpstart supported 36 residents across nine REACH communities, investing just over $33,000 in critical employment needs such as certifications and licenses, tools and equipment, work clothing, transportation, and short‑term training. These rapid‑response micro‑grants—typically between $200 and $2,000, help residents pursue job opportunities without taking on debt or risking housing instability. As a result, 78% of participants maintained or moved closer to rent‑current status within 90 days, highlighting the close connection between employment stability and housing security.

For residents like Catherine Garvin, a certified clinical and therapeutic musician, Job Jumpstart made it possible to maintain required professional credentials and expand income opportunities. With support for continuing education and new equipment, Catherine secured additional paid work, especially Irish and Celtic performances in high demand locally, while continuing to serve clients in memory care, hospice, and assisted living settings. As she shared,

“The funding assisted me in completing the remaining CEUs I needed to stay certified for 2026, and the bodhran drum expands my job search because now I am booked for Irish Celtic music gigs.”

Job Jumpstart remains a priority for REACH, reflecting its strong outcomes and cost‑effective impact. With future investment, the program is poised to serve more residents, support stacked credentials, and deepen partnerships with workforce training providers and employers, helping residents move from survival to stability, and from short‑term work to long‑term careers.
